- When incorporating programming in the school curricula, Sweden decided to integrate it with mathematics, and specifically within the core content of algebra. As a result, all mathematics teachers at all levels were faced with the challenge of teaching programming. In this study we analyse documentation from 32 lesson studies where groups of teachers have planned, conducted, and revised lessons on programming within the school subject mathematics. To gain insight into how the teachers interpret the new task and thus contribute to the transposition of knowledge from the curriculum level to the classroom level, we analyse the mathematical content in these lessons and the relations between mathematics and programming that emerge in the way the teachers describe the aim, the activites and the learning outcomes of the lessons. We find that 1/3 of the lessons do not connect to any traditional mathematics content, and the rest of the lessons mostly focus on arithmetic or geometry. Few explicit connections are made to algebra, except for the variable concept, but when variables are treated the focus is on variables in the programming sense rather than algebra. Four different relationships between mathematics and programming emerge in the data: 1) programming without connecting to mathematics; 2) mathematics as a context for programming, 3)programming as a tool for efficient calculations; 4) programming as a tool for exploring mathematics.The results are discussed in relation to the transposition of knowledge of mathematics as a school subject. © 2021 University of Helsinki.
